Lithium-Ion Linear Battery Charger with LDO Regulator, STMicroelectronics
The STEVAL-ISB032V1 is an Evaluation Board based on the STNS01. It is a linear battery charger for single-cell Li-Ion batteries integrating an LDO regulator and several battery protection functions. The input supply voltage is normally used to charge the battery and provide power to the LDO regulator. When a valid input voltage is not present and the battery is not empty, the device automatically switches to battery power. When shutdown mode is activated, the battery power consumption is reduced to less than 500nA to maximize battery life during shelf time.
